Linoprinting a Wildlife Subject with Richard Jarvis

Nature in Art at Wallsworth Hall is the world's first museum and art gallery dedicated to art inspired by nature. They run creative art workshops throughout the year.

Linoprinting is an excellent introduction to relief printing. It can easily be done at home, using the minimum of equipment. Once the basics have been learned there are many variations of the technique that can be explored.

In this one day workshop Richard will cover the basic tools and techniques to get started with Linoprinting, including use of the cutting tools, transferring an image onto the block, through to the inking and printing of the Lino block using a press or burnishing by hand. There will be time to practise with the cutting tools before cutting and printing your block. It is best to start with a fairly simple subject.

Richard will have a selection of images available on the day, but you are welcome to bring your own images/sketches along.Two sizes of Lino blocks will be available 4 x 6 inches and 6 x 8 inches.
